on 8/1/02 11:29 PM +1200: Serge Belleudy-d'Espinose wrote:

> At 23:17 +1200 1/08/02, Andy Wylie wrote:
>
>> what is?
>
> By itself it means nothing. You can use
>
> set {}'s end to 5
>
> to start a list whose first item would be 5. Unfortunately due to a
> long standing bug, this single-item list will be turned into its
> item, thus
>
> set {}'s end to 5
> -> 5
>
sorry Serge, I wasn't clear not posting the mysterious result, {}'s end -->
-264241089

I seem to recall having problems with 's opposed to of with list's end and
wonder if this may be a clue or Stephen Wolfram's home #.
